The Biggest Loser Crowns Season Winner


Posted on May 02, 2012 @ 02:30AM - Add a comment

By Radar Staff

Jeremy Britt is the 13th season winner, having shed an amazing 199 pounds, going from from 389 to 190 in his time on the show, more than half of his original bodyweight. Jeremy edged ex-pro wrestler Kim Nielsen and his sister Conda for the big prize.

Winning $100,00 for the At Home prize (a consolation bounty for contestants sent home, but still encouraged to stay on task with their workouts) was Mike Messina, who dropped 160 pounds.

Jeremy stopped by TODAY on Wednesday morning to talk about his new body and new life."I just realized that there were things my weight was holding me back from in life, and I didn't want to be held back from the things I wanted to do," he saod from his pre-"Loser" days. "Of course, you want to hang out at the beach. Of course, you want to be an active person."

This season was noted for its' particularly hostile vibes, as contestants Mark Cornelison and Buddy Shuh walked off weeks ago, upset with a rule twist producers threw in allowing eliminated contestants to rejoin.

A winner was crowned on The Biggest Loser Tuesday, collecting $250,000 for coming out on top of NBC's weight loss competition.

'Biggest Loser's' Dr. H Lists His L.A. Mansion For $5.4 Million -- Take A Peek Inside


Posted on Jan 28, 2012 @ 03:45PM - 1 comment

By Radar Staff

Dr. Robert Huizenga, better known as Dr. H on The Biggest Loser, has decided to shed his historic mansion.

He's listed Casa Domingo, his 1927 Spanish-style house in L.A.'s Los Feliz neighborhood, for a wallet-busting $5,399,000.

The mansion has a stunning two-story cathedral foyer with a loggia and an original mural on the ceiling.

Dr. H has spent the last five years restoring the nearly 5,400-sq. ft. house which has five bedrooms.  It features a massive living room, ornate ceilings, arched windows, a circular office, an eat-in kitchen and a sunroof.

Situated on nearly an acre, the property includes a tennis court, a swimming pool, a guesthouse and a gated motor court.

Huizenga was a team doctor for the Raiders football team when they were based in Los Angeles in the 1980s. He's been with The Biggest Loser since 2008.

Joe Walks Off The Biggest Loser


Posted on Jan 18, 2012 @ 05:30AM - 8 comments

By Radar Staff

Tuesday's episode of The Biggest Loser saw contestant Joe Messina pack his bags and go home, saying that family trumped his weight loss goals.

"As much as I want to be here, I want to be home more," said the 38-year-old Auburn, New York native, infuriating both his mentors and peers on the NBC competition.

"The fact that Joe is using, I believe, the biggest excuse ever ... 'My family needs me. I've got to go back home," trainer Bob Harper said when Joe left before the weigh-in. "It's like this, Joe: I don't buy it -- I don't buy it for one second."

Biggest Loser’s Sam Poueu Recovering After Four Story Fall


Posted on Nov 19, 2011 @ 01:00PM - 2 comments

By Radar Staff

Biggest Loser’s Sam Poueu has tweeted his first message online since the harrowing fall that almost cost him his life September 3.

The Season 9 contestant was critically injured after he fell from the roof top of a four-story building in San Francisco.

The 25-year-old took to his Twitter page to thank fans for their support as he recovers from his ordeal.
